Support team — the monthly fleet fuel-usage report from Haulpine now ships as a single CSV instead of per-depot files. Columns are unchanged except `liters_est`, which is now rounded to two decimals. If customers report totals drifting from the old reports, point them to the rounding note in the release doc. Legacy per-depot exports remain available for two more cycles, then retire. Escalate anything else to the data desk. The report generator stamps each run with the token below.

session token of bajeg-bajop = htk4_6c57

Handover — Top Floor Quiet Room

Priya, the quiet room on level 9 at Calder House is now bookable again after the ventilation fix. Please keep the blinds down until the glare film arrives, and log any booking clashes with facilities. The door lock was rekeyed on Tuesday, so use the new code below.

badge for fajog-fahap: bdg-G-50

Step 4: Nightly search reindex. The Lanternfish indexer runs at 02:00 and rebuilds the Harkwell catalog index. Before enabling the job on a new host, create `/opt/lanternfish/reindex.env` with the standard cluster settings from the deploy checklist. Then append the indexer's write credential as the final line:

vault entry, hahaf-tahop: VAULT_KEY3=84f

# Break-Glass Access — InvoForge Renderer

Plugin authors normally interact with the InvoForge PDF renderer through the sandboxed plugin API only. Break-glass access exists solely for incidents where a malformed plugin corrupts the render queue and the sandbox cannot be reached. Request approval from the on-call steward first; all break-glass sessions are logged and reviewed within 24 hours. Once approval is granted, unlock the emergency console using the recovery passphrase that appears immediately below.

recovery phrase for yawif-hahif: druys-kelius-ralax-raliel